About Bhattagaon

According to Census 2011 information the location code or village code of Bhattagaon village is 527691. Bhattagaon village is located in Bhadgaon tehsil of Jalgaon district in Maharashtra, India. It is situated 10km away from sub-district headquarter Bhadgaon (tehsildar office) and 74km away from district headquarter Jalgaon. As per 2009 stats, Bhattgaon is the gram panchayat of Bhattagaon village.

The total geographical area of village is 319.93 hectares. Bhattagaon has a total population of 714 peoples, out of which male population is 362 while female population is 352. This results in a sex ratio of approximately 972 females for every 1,000 males. Literacy rate of bhattagaon village is 60.78% out of which 65.75% males and 55.68% females are literate. There are about 144 houses in bhattagaon village.

When it comes to administration, Bhattagaon village is governed by a Sarpanch, who is an elected representative (Head of Village) chosen through local elections, as per the Constitution of India and the Panchayati Raj Act. As per 2019 stats, Bhattagaon village comes under Erandol Vidhan Sabha constituency & Jalgaon Lok Sabha constituency. Pachora is nearest town to bhattagaon village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 3km away.
